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ple First Messages That Work
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Use small, adaptable patterns that invite an easy reply instead of trying to be clever or perfect.
- Profile hook + quick question: Pick one specific detail from their profile and ask a short follow-up. Example: “I see you love weekend hikes—what’s one trail you’d recommend for someone who’s still getting their boots broken in?”
- Observation + low-pressure choice: Make a light observation and offer a two-option choice to reduce decision friction. Example: “Nice coffee-photo—latte art or black coffee?”
- Playful callback: Refer to something unique they posted and add a playful twist. Example: “That concert pic looks epic—worth the ticket price or just an amazing merch table?”
- Small genuine compliment + invite: Compliment something specific (not appearance alone) and invite a short story. Example: “Great travel photos—what’s one unexpected thing you learned on that trip?”
- Shared interest starter: If you share a hobby, try a short how/why prompt. Example: “You bake—what’s the one recipe you’d teach a friend first?”
- Two-sentence opener template: Line 1: one clear observation. Line 2: one easy question. Example: “You’ve got a dog in your pics. What’s their guilty pleasure snack?”
How to avoid common pitfalls:
- Don’t use generic lines like “Hey” or one-word compliments. They’re hard to respond to.
- Avoid overly intense or deeply personal questions on the first message. Keep it light and curious.
- Skip copy-paste flattery. Specificity shows you read their profile and makes replies easier.
- Don’t try to be too witty—if you aim for clear and warm, you’ll land better responses.
Make these tips your baseline: pick one specific detail, ask an easy question, and keep tone friendly. If they reply, follow up by asking one more simple question or sharing a short related detail about yourself to keep the conversation balanced and moving forward.
